Summary of Job: The Maintenance/Utility technician will support maintenance operations at our biopharmaceutical manufacturing facility. The ideal candidate will have knowledge of GMP (Good Manufacturing Practices) and/or experience in a highly regulated industry, facility and equipment maintenance, and knowledge of regulatory compliance. This role is crucial in ensuring reliable operation of critical systems, minimizing downtime, and supporting a clean and compliant production environment.
